SUMMARY:
This position is responsible for managing and coordinating sales activity to ensure customer satisfaction and quality growth of Crenlo Engineered Cabs. In this role, you will lead cross functional efforts to unify the customer experience. You will be the main point of contact at plant level, knowing and managing the customer forecast & budget and acting as a commercial partner to the plant. You will answer customer queries, look for margin improvement opportunities, and look to identify new business opportunities among existing customers.
A successful Plant Sales Manager should work with the plant and the customer to maintain excellent visibility on forecast and budget, build and maintain long lasting relationships with the customer, help lead and solve customer-plant issues, and look for opportunities to improve profitability.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Develops and maintains personal relationships with customer accounts.
- Provides sales team with detailed information on any customer issues and opportunities.
- Reviews and provides all necessary reports and information sent to management on forecasting/budget, new product development, account margins, and cost reduction programs.
- Manages and coordinates customer accounts sales activity.
- Monitors quote creation, performance, and maintenance. Reviews actual predicted cost and standard. Quotes rates to actual demand.
- Reviews and monitors strategic planning, quality control, engineering, tooling, weight variance issues, and status of new projects.
- Provides input into the demand forecast process; SIOP’s. Populating current customer forecast spreadsheets.
- Coordinates and oversees customer accounts visits, plant tours, and scheduled meetings.
- Coordinates with plants MPL (CSRs)/Plant Management. Understands plant issues that may affect customer.
- Reviews and revises customer accounts pricing, as necessary.
- Maintains or supervises the maintenance of all-necessary records, files, and reports.
- Manages contract review and maintenance by communicating performance throughout the process:
- Contracts and LOI
- Contract addition of Pace requirements
- Quarterly review
- Communicating to plants, pricing
- Liaising with legal counsel
- Monitoring dates, targets, cost downs etc. to a schedule
- Participates actively in New Product Introduction (NPI) process; assists and coordinates set up.
- Monitors performance of terms, tooling, and order payment
- Reviews corrective actions to the customer scorecard report working with both Operations and Quality Departments.
